Getting There

  • Car

    If you are traveling by car, start by navigating to the village of Hohentauern. From the main road (B114), take the exit towards Hohentauern and follow the signs for approximately 10 kilometers. The final destination,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ern, is located at Hohentauern 90, 8785 Hohentauern. There is usually free parking available nearby.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ern via public transportation, take a train to the nearest major station, which is in Radstadt. From Radstadt, catch a bus towards Hohentauern. The bus stop you need is called 'Hohentauern Ort'. From there, it is a short walk (approximately 1.5 kilometers) to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ern at Hohentauern 90. Make sure to check the local bus schedule for the most accurate timings as service may vary.

  • Walking

    If you're already in Hohentauern and prefer to walk, the Magnesitbergbau is easily accessible. Head towards Hohentauern 90, which is just a 20-minute walk from the center of the village. Follow the main road and keep an eye out for the signs directing you to the site.

Discover more about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ern

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ern is a remarkable tourist attraction located in the heart of the Austrian Alps, where visitors can delve into the region's fascinating mining history while surrounded by breathtaking natural beauty. The site is dedicated to the extraction of magnesite, a mineral that has been mined here for decades. The stunning vistas of the surrounding mountains enhance the experience, making this a perfect spot for families and adventure seekers alike. Guided tours are available, providing insights into the mining process and the ecological significance of the area. You can learn about the geology of magnesite and its various uses while enjoying the scenic landscape. The attraction not only focuses on mining but also emphasizes the importance of conservation and education about the natural environment. Visitors can explore interactive exhibits and participate in workshops that engage both adults and children, making it an ideal educational outing. The outdoor areas are perfect for leisurely walks, picnics, or simply soaking in the tranquil atmosphere. Whether you're a history buff, an outdoor enthusiast, or traveling with kids, Magnesitbergbau Hohentauern offers a unique experience that combines learning and leisure. To make the most of your visit, plan your trip during the operating hours from 11 AM to 4 PM daily, ensuring you have enough time to explore all the exhibits and enjoy the picturesque surroundings.
